US Secretary of State Hillary Clinton said Tuesday Iran had made no shift in its weekend talks with the International Atomic Energy Agency and continued to defy the world community on its nuclear program.
"Iran's continued disregard for its international obligations underscores the importance of united international pressure to change its policies. The United States is working with our partners... on tough new sanctions that will further sharpen the choices that Iran's leaders face," Clinton told reporters during a meeting with a visiting European Union official.
